"The dates for the 2005 Gen Con Indy convention have been changed to August 18-21. The City of Indianapolis recentlty asked us for help in acquiring a new national convention for their summer lineup. The new dates fall flush with all of the future Gen Con dates up to 2013, so there should be far less date switching from here on out. You can expect Gen Con to begin anywhere between August 12 and August 16th."
